I finally rode HRRR Saturday after waiting through 40 min. of "please step up OVER the edge" and "hasta" in single rider line. It was fun but pretty force less the first time. It wasn't as rough as Hulk but not as smooth as Sheikra. Sunday morning I wait 5 min. in stand by and didn't put my lap bar on as tight and experienced some awesome airtime. I then got in the single rider line and rode a third time after wait for a tour group of 50 people. You should have seen the look on the TM's face when the guy said group of 50:lol:. The sound system was great. I pick Kickstart my Heart the first and third time and Gimme all your Loving the second time.
